Transaction 656138957beae5c5a6f956ba77eec01f376be0739f72b36f1673ba3c86bf73a0
1 Input
1 Output
-
656138957beae5c5a6f956ba77eec01f376be0739f72b36f1673ba3c86bf73a0:0
- value
- 810958
- script pubkey
- OP_0 OP_PUSHBYTES_20 f5e6e11d032ac6210105db08397da89918cf75f8
- address
- bc1q7hnwz8gr9trzzqg9mvyrjldgnyvv7a0cvx5yrn